Untitled is a print by Sue Williamson. It dates from 1990 and is held in the collection of the Museum of Modern Art.
About this work
Overview
Sue Williamson's Untitled, created in 1990, is a print work comprising 49 photocopies in artist-designed frames, held at The Museum of Modern Art.
Subject & Meaning
The work presents a grid of images of open books, mostly resembling library volumes, with some displaying hands holding the books. The photocopies vary in clarity, and some feature a yellowed page tone, while one has a notable pink stain.
Technique & Style
The uniform frames, arranged in neat rows, contain identical-sized photocopies, creating a sense of order. The use of photocopying as a medium introduces a layer of mechanical reproduction, affecting the image quality and contributing to the overall aesthetic.
